// scopesGranted reports whether every scope in requested is present in the
// space-separated granted scope string.
func scopesGranted(granted, requested string) bool {
grantedScopes := strings.Split(granted, " ")
for _, scope := range strings.Split(requested, " ") {
if scope == "" {
continue
}
if !slices.Contains(grantedScopes, scope) {
return false
}
}
return true
}

func consentKey(username, clientID string) string {
return username + "\x00" + clientID
}
func (s *Store) UpsertOIDCConsent(_ context.Context, arg repository.UpsertOIDCConsentParams) (repository.OidcConsent, error) {
s.mu.Lock()
defer s.mu.Unlock()
oc := repository.OidcConsent(arg)
s.oidcConsents[consentKey(arg.Username, arg.ClientID)] = oc
return oc, nil
}
func (s *Store) GetOIDCConsentByUsernameAndClientID(_ context.Context, arg repository.GetOIDCConsentByUsernameAndClientIDParams) (repository.OidcConsent, error) {
s.mu.RLock()
defer s.mu.RUnlock()
oc, ok := s.oidcConsents[consentKey(arg.Username, arg.ClientID)]
if !ok {
return repository.OidcConsent{}, repository.ErrNotFound
}
return oc, nil
}
func (s *Store) DeleteOIDCConsentByClientID(_ context.Context, clientID string) error {
s.mu.Lock()
defer s.mu.Unlock()
for key, oc := range s.oidcConsents {
if oc.ClientID == clientID {
delete(s.oidcConsents, key)
}
}
return nil
}
func (s *Store) ListOIDCConsents(_ context.Context) ([]repository.OidcConsent, error) {
s.mu.RLock()
defer s.mu.RUnlock()
out := make([]repository.OidcConsent, 0, len(s.oidcConsents))
for _, oc := range s.oidcConsents {
out = append(out, oc)
}
return out, nil
}
